#194204 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#194204 is composed of 9.8% red, 25.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 99.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 13.7%. #194204 color hex could be obtained by blending #328408 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

Shades and Tints of #194204
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b01 is the darkest color, while #fafff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#194204
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232422 is the less saturated color, while #184501 is the most saturated one.
